#056923 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#056923 is composed of 2% red, 41.2%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 138 degrees, a saturation of 90.9% and a lightness of 21.6%. #056923 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ad246 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#056923
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b04 is the darkest color, while #f8fff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#056923
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343a36 is the less saturated color, while #016d21 is the most saturated one.
